Position Overview

We are seeking a Senior Software Engineer with a deep understanding of C# .NET, TCP/IP protocols, data mapping, software design, and excellent communication skills. This role will require a comprehensive understanding of software development concepts, along with an ability to communicate effectively throughout all levels of the organization.

Responsibilities

Develop and maintain high-quality software applications using C# .NET

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, design, and implement new modules and features

Leverage deep understanding of TCP/IP protocols in the design and implementation of network-related features and functionality

Utilize data mapping techniques to ensure efficient data flow between systems and modules

Design complex software systems, creating comprehensive design documents and leading design discussions

Communicate effectively with team members, stakeholders, and other teams within the organization, ensuring clear understanding of software requirements, design, and implementation details

Provide technical leadership to team members, guiding them on best practices in software development

Minimum Qualifications

Proven experience as a Senior Software Engineer

In-depth knowledge of C# .NET

Strong understanding of TCP/IP protocols

Experience with data mapping

Proficient in software design and architecture

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written

A degree in Computer Science, or a related field, or equivalent work experience
